Career Role (Cloud Computing Disaster Recovery in Food Production) Description
Cloud Architect (Food Production) Designs and implements resilient cloud infrastructure for food production companies, ensuring business continuity during disasters. Focuses on AWS, Azure, or GCP.
Disaster Recovery Specialist (Food Industry) Develops and tests disaster recovery plans, including data backups, failover mechanisms, and business resumption strategies for the food sector.
Cloud Security Engineer (Food Production) Secures cloud infrastructure against cyber threats and ensures compliance with industry regulations for the food production industry. Key focus on data protection and system integrity.
DevOps Engineer (Food Tech) Automates cloud infrastructure management and deployment processes for food technology companies, focusing on speed, reliability, and disaster recovery.
Data Scientist (Food Supply Chain) Leverages data analytics to predict and mitigate risks, enhancing the resilience of the food supply chain in the event of disruptions.
